>> It now also says (at the top):
>>
>> As this HowTo is based around a compiled install, the PATHs refer to
>> '/usr/local/samba' as a base. If you are using packages from your OS
>> or Sernet, this PATH will most likely not exist, you will need to
>> find the relevant files on your system, try starting with
>> '/var/lib/samba'.
>
> Oh this is soooo much fun! Not..
>
>> I also use Sernet Samba 4.2.3 on one of my DCs and the required
>> named.conf is in /var/lib/samba/private/
>
> Empty dir.
OK, how did you provision samba4 as a DC ?
I believe that /var/lib/samba/private is empty until the domain is
provisioned, at which point it should look like this:
dns ldapi randseed.tdb share.ldb
dns.keytab ldap_priv sam.ldb smbd.tmp
dns_update_cache named.conf sam.ldb.d spn_update_list
dns_update_list named.conf.update schannel_store.tdb tls
hklm.ldb named.txt secrets.keytab
idmap.ldb netlogon_creds_cli.tdb secrets.ldb
krb5.conf privilege.ldb secrets.tdb
